基于网络药理学和分子对接技术探讨益气养阴汤治疗甲状腺癌术后的作用机制

Study on the mechanism of Yiqi Yangyin decoction in the treatment of Postoperative thyroid Cancer based on network pharmacology and molecular docking technology

摘要 目的:利用网络药理学和分子对接技术探讨益气养阴汤治疗甲状腺癌术后的作用机制。方法:通过本草组鉴(HERB)数据库检索益气养阴汤10味药物化学成分,通过PubChem、SwissADNE筛选药物活性成分,Swiss target prediction预测活性成分作用靶点。在Gene Cards、OMIM、DisGeNET、Drug Bank数据库检索获得甲状腺癌术后的疾病靶点。Venny2.1.0平台获得药物与疾病的交集靶点,使用String数据库构建交集靶点蛋白互作网络,并导入Cytoscape3.9.1筛选得到核心靶点蛋白;借助Cytoscape3.9.1构建药物-活性成分-靶点网络图,并获取关键活性成分;使用Metascape数据库进行GO和KEGG富集分析;对关键靶点和关键成分进行分子对接验证。结果:得到益气养阴汤活性成分157种,预测活性成分作用靶点507个,甲状腺癌术后相关疾病靶点1817个,药物活性成分—疾病交集靶点154个。PPI分析得到SRC、HSP90AA1、PIK3R1、PIK3CA、AKT1为关键靶点基因,槲皮素、山柰酚、木犀草素为关键活性成分,分子对接显示关键靶点和关键活性成分具有良好的亲和力。KEGG富集分析提示癌症通路、PI3K-Akt通路、HIF-1通路等是药物作用的关键通路。结论:益气养阴汤可以多成分、多靶点、多通路参与抗炎、抗肿瘤、改善组织微环境,在甲状腺癌术后发挥治疗作用。 Objective:To explore the mechanism of Yiqi Yangyin decoction in the treatment of thyroid cancer by means of network pharmacology and molecular docking technique.Methods:the chemical constituents of 10 kinds of Yiqi Yangyin decoction were searched by HERB database,the active components were screened by PubChem and SwissADNE,and the action targets of active components were predicted by Swisstargetprediction.The disease targets after operation of thyroid cancer were obtained by searching the databases of GeneCards,OMIM,DisGeNET and DrugBank.The intersection target of drug and disease was obtained by Venny2.1.0 platform,the intersection target protein interaction network was constructed by String database,and the core target protein was screened by Cytoscape3.9.1,the drug-active ingredient-target network map was constructed by Cytoscape3.9.1,and the key active components were obtained;the enrichment analysis of GO and KEGG was carried out using Metascape database;and the molecular docking verification of key targets and key components was carried out.Results:157active components of Yiqi Yangyin decoction were obtained,and 507targets of active components were predicted,1817 targets of thyroid cancer-related diseases and 154targets of drug-disease intersection were obtained.The key target genes of SRC,HSP90AA1,PIK3R1,PIK3CA and AKT1 were obtained by PPI analysis.Quercetin,kaempferol and luteolin were the key active components.Molecular docking showed that the key targets and key active components had good affinity.KEGG enrichment analysis showed that cancer pathway,PI3K-Akt pathway and HIF-1 pathway were the key pathways of drug action.Conclusion:Yiqi Yangyin decoction can play a therapeutic role in anti-inflammation,anti-tumor and improving tissue microenvironment with multi-components,multi-targets and multi-pathways.
